The closest airport is BTR which is approximately 15 minutes from the conference venue and suggested hotels. When leaving you can show up shortly before boarding and have little risk of missing your flight. We suggest DC-based folks take the direct American Airlines flight.
Alternatively, one can fly in and out of New Orleans (MSY). It is about an hour drive from the conference venue and suggested hotels. When leaving, you will need to arrive at the airport the typical ~1-2 hours ahead of your flight. However, this may be preferable if it saves you an extra flight. Note, if you take this route, make sure you utilize Google maps (or similar) while in transit. I-10 covers two long, elevated bridges over the Mississippi delta, which can lead to extreme travel delays in the case of an accident.
